14、ecification also provides guidelines/recommendations for cleanup of lead on construction projects impacting material containing lead and/or lead based paint. This guide specification does not apply to abatement of lead hazards in target housing or child occupied facilities. Section 02 82 33.13 20 RE
15、MOVAL/CONTROL AND DISPOSAL OF PAINT WITH LEAD is to be used for abatement or control of lead hazards in 40 CFR 745 defined child occupied facilities or target housing.*NOTE: Obtain project specific information and appropriate sampling of Paint with Lead (PWL) or Material Containing Lead (MCL) that w
16、ill be removed or disturbed.SECTION 02 83 13.00 20 Page 3Provided by IHSNot for ResaleNo reproduction or networking permitted without license from IHS-,-,-*NOTE: When historic preservation work will disturb PWL, refer to the Secretary of the Interiors Standards for the Treatment of Historic Properti
17、es and/or Brief 37, “Appropriate Methods for Reducing Lead-Paint Hazards in Historic Housing“ as appropriate. *NOTE: Projects involving housing improvement, maintenance, or repair are not considered a lead-based paint hazard abatement action even if the effect of the work removes (or reduces) lead e
18、xposure potentials to the occupants. However, appropriate precautions for protecting occupants and leaving the housing clean (clearance) after concluding any work disturbing lead must be considered. Specific training and certification requirements (40 CFR 745 or authorized state program requirements
19、) may not be necessary for all projects.
